Mediation for Child Kidnapping or Relocation
The Reunite International Child Kidnapping Centre trialled a mediation and also established pilot plan for usage in cases of global adult child abduction [1] In all situations the child had actually been maintained in the UK and the other parent was pursuing court proceedings for its return. Of the 28 instances they moderated 75% of them had the ability to reach arrangement as to where the child must live and the value of a continuing relationship with the various other parent.
Mediation can additionally be very useful in worldwide relocation cases. While the parents’ settings can seem polarised, if information can be worked out, an arrangement can often be reached. When the youngsters will see the left behind moms and dad and also where, telephone contact, that will certainly spend for flights as well as what college the kids will certainly go to are the kind of concerns which will need to be determined.
These types of cases are typically able to be settled without the expenditure of court procedures as well as far more promptly. That is of important value if a child is not seeing a moms and dad or has actually been removed from their primary carer. A further benefit of a mediated negotiation is that moms and dads are a lot a lot more most likely to follow by the terms of an agreement which they have actually registered to instead of one which has actually been imposed upon them. Most notably in these instances damages to the child is restricted as proceeded problem in between the parents is prevented.
The International Mediation Centre for Family Conflict and Child Kidnapping (MiKK e.V.) is a Berlin based NGO which organises mediations for parents in any type of cross border child, get in touch with or custodianship kidnapping dispute. They utilize professional family mediators that are experts in cross border conflict. The cases are co-mediated and, most importantly, one mediator will share the very same nationality and also speak the exact same language as each moms and dad.
What is Parenting Co-ordination?
Parenting co-ordination came from in the US and is now extensively practised in Canada and South Africa. It can help parents solve more day to day disagreements associating with their kids. The parenting co-ordinator will aid parents carry out final child setup orders or adult contracts. Court orders do not deal with the trivial matters of call however may claim, for instance, that the vacations should be divided similarly. A parenting co-ordinator can aid parents that can not settle on days or regarding information for handover. , if an agreement can not be mediated the parenting co-ordinator would make a binding decision to identify the problem.. Parenting co-ordination training is now being supplied in the UK.
The International Family Law Arbitration Plan
Plainly it is not just children instances which can profit from different conflict resolution. A new initiative was just recently launched by the International Family Law Arbitration Plan (IFLAS) to aid families where there is a conflict about which country separation proceedings must be released in. It has actually been designed to aid families make a decision with which nation they have the closest link. After the couple have completed on the internet sets of questions, a specialist mediator from one more country will establish which country will be proper to manage the divorce.
Couples in conflict now can gain from having such a wide array of different disagreement resolutions available to them which were not conveniently available also 10 years back.

Exactly How Mediation Functions
Mediation differs from mediation in that the mediator does not enforce an end result, instead the individuals are helped to get to an educated mutually acceptable agreement. It supplies a chance for each event to place ahead their concerns, needs and also sights which produce a foundation for discussion. A knowledgeable mediator asks concerns which lead the celebrations in the direction of a solution. Where problems associate to financial matters the mediator ensures full and also honest disclosure of the funds as well as urges the couple to focus on what is ideal for them and also any kids. The mediator is unbiased as well as can not give legal guidance yet a solicitor mediator can share their legal understanding where it could assist. A mediator can give information about the prospective administrative, legal as well as psychological repercussions linked with the elimination of a child to another country without the other parent’s consent. This can assist a parent contemplating this to reassess the scenario. Mediation takes the kind of successive conferences of around one and half to three hours long. The variety of sessions will certainly vary depending upon the situations. In some situations like the wrongful elimination of a child, where time is essential and tensions will certainly be especially high, mediation might occur in blocks over a number of days. Normally mediation happens in person with both celebrations in a room with the mediator yet if one or both parties are abroad it can happen via a net connection. Typically 2 moderators interact and also this can aid comfort the individuals that they are not on one side or the other. Once an arrangement is gotten to a permission order can be formulated which will be marked by the court and afterwards ends up being binding.Advantages over Lawsuits
Costs savings – Mediation is normally more affordable than each party utilizing their very own lawyer. You are just paying for one specialist rather than 2 as well as this cost can be divided in between the celebrations. In addition, matters are usually resolved much faster meaning you are spending for far less legal representatives’ hours. Decreased acrimony – Celebrations can take ownership of the procedure of separation and get to an equally acceptable agreement as opposed to having actually something enforced upon them by the court which neither may be happy with. For moms and dads who will need to have a proceeding relationship with the other parent there is the real advantage of lowered bitterness if they have not remained in drawn-out litigation with the various other moms and dad. Speedy resolution – Through mediation most disputes are settled in regarding four or 5 sessions although it can take less. In comparison it can take nine months to two years to iron out the finances in financial process with the court. Also if not all the points in dispute can be dealt with through mediation if even one can be set that will certainly be one less to eliminate about through lawyers. Adaptability – Mediation is a voluntary process and either party can make a decision to leave or to have a break at any moment. It is also confidential as well as mediators will certainly not divulge any type of information that turns up in mediation to 3rd parties (other than in very extraordinary circumstances as an example where a child is at danger of damage).Independent Solicitor’s Guidance

Lots of spouses who are encountering a divorce are not knowledgeable about the reality that separation process can be initiated in greater than one nation. And also that it is as a result crucial to get sound expert suggestions on which country is to be favored – as there is no single solution to the question “which is finest”. The initial consideration must be, of program, whether the divorce can be prepared by the spouses through mediation, in a joint separation setup or with assistance from their legal representatives. Once the spouses have actually signed a divorce agreement, the benefit to this is that the Dutch courts assist in a fast separation. If it is not likely that a separation agreement or any type of other agreement will be reached, the following vital action is to determine which courts have territory as well as which nationwide regulations these courts may apply, or are obliged to use. Right here are a couple of examples.Discussion forum buying
As a family legal representative with a worldwide method, I encourage my clients that it could be preferable to start process in the Netherlands when, for example, time is a problem. In some various other nations, such as the USA, Germany and also Switzerland, the spouses need to wait one year (after splitting up) prior to they can start separation process. An additional factor to choose for a Dutch court is that this makes it possible to apply Dutch law to the process, as the court uses its very own law. This suggests that you just need to state that the marital relationship has actually irretrievably broken down, as the Dutch courts do not appoint blame (if any kind of) or consider any relevant fines. In this context, it is additionally beneficial taking a look at which of the courts with jurisdiction relating to the divorce can use its very own law regarding spousal alimony. Do not forget that both events can go forum shopping! When the discussion forum has been set, the divorce request ought to be submitted asap with the favored court, should a friendly divorce not be feasible. As soon as an application is pending, any kind of other court approached later, will after that need to abstain from managing the instance.What are your options?
